Reduction of Radicals to the same Index

Radical multiplications and divisions must occur when the root indices are equal. In this occurrence, we must repeat the radical and multiply the radicands. Let's remember the elements of a radical:

n: index
x: rooting
y: exponent of the radicand

Let's go through examples, determine the practical way to reduce to the same index.
Example 1

Let's multiply the index of the 1st radical by the value of the index of the 2nd radical and vice versa, introducing the multiplier term as an exponent of the radicand. Watch:
